Netflix Distantiates from Karla Sofía Gascón Amid Oscar Controversy

Netflix is distancing itself from actress Karla Sofía Gascón amid a controversy surrounding her past social media posts, which were deemed Islamophobic and racist. The film “Emilia Pérez,” in which Gascón stars alongside Zoe Saldaña, was expected to attend several awards shows, including the AFI Awards luncheon and Critics Choice Awards, but Gascón will no longer be attending.

The absence of Gascón has complicated the campaign efforts for Netflix and the film’s awards team. The streamer is also no longer covering expenses for her travel and styling at awards events. To minimize potential awkwardness, changes have been made to the Oscars broadcast, including skipping the “Fab 5” moments in acting categories.

Despite concerns about Gascón’s presence at the ceremony, some experts predict that her performance could still receive recognition if she attends. However, others believe that the controversy may impact her chances of winning an award. The outcome of the Oscar campaign for “Emilia Pérez” remains uncertain as voting ends soon.
